Raymond Todd Seabaugh (born March 1, 1961) is a former American football linebacker who played professionally in the National Football League (NFL).

Seabaugh was selected in the third round of the 1983 NFL draft by the Pittsburgh Steelers out of San Diego State University. Seabaugh is best remembered for wearing Jack Ham's number 59.[1]
